Output 612720e64338428d339eb655952732094a8d11f6c6a50af304a76717e02a699d:1

value
18000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85a8c9068f69bcc281c574febc2126bf8f56a9c1 OP_EQUAL
address
A4czjJqghwLGYdLmt9uxAkqRLfM8R4rdrM
transaction
612720e64338428d339eb655952732094a8d11f6c6a50af304a76717e02a699d